\([[7,1,3]]\) XZZX cyclic code[1]
Description
A \([[7,1,3]]\) cyclic non-CSS code whose stabilizer generators are the seven cyclic shifts of the weight-four Pauli string \(XZIZXII\), any six of which are independent. The non-identity support of this generator is \(XZZX\) (at positions 0, 1, 3, 4), making this a member of the twisted XZZX code family. It is one of sixteen distinct indecomposable \([[7,1,3]]\) codes [2].
A stabilizer tableau for the code is given by [3; ID 227] \begin{align} \begin{array}{ccccccc} X & Z & I & Z & X & I & I \\ I & X & Z & I & Z & X & I \\ I & I & X & Z & I & Z & X \\ X & I & I & X & Z & I & Z \\ Z & X & I & I & X & Z & I \\ I & Z & X & I & I & X & Z \end{array}~. \tag*{(1)}\end{align}
